Japanese cedar (“cryptomeria”) is a large, temperate conifer native to East Asia. It does not like dry conditions, but tolerates frost and wind and does best in well drained, deep soils at altitudes of up to 600 metres. With an elegant conical form it is commonly planted as an ornamental, or for shelter. WebCryptomeria is much loved in Japan as an ornamental and as a bonsai. Although it is called the Japanese cedar, it is not a true cedar ( Cedrus ). It has compact blue-green foliage and peeling red bark. It has small needles 3/4 inch or smaller. Cryptomeria japonica is the only species of this genus, but there are many cultivars available. WebCommonly known as Japanese Cedar, the Cryptomeria Yoshino is a fast-growing tree with a symmetrical, columnar form. In summer, its foliage is a beautiful deep green - cold weather and winter winds may add a purple-bronze cast. In its native Japan, this needled evergreen is commonly planted at shrines and temples.
